Step-by-Step Instructions
- Begin by placing the salted butter in a microwave-safe bowl. Microwave the butter in 15-second intervals until partially melted, then stir until completely melted and smooth.
- In the same bowl with melted butter, whisk together the dark brown sugar and granulated sugar until well blended and smooth. Add in one room-temperature egg and one teaspoon of vanilla extract, mixing thoroughly.
- In a separate mixing bowl, whisk together 1 ½ cups of bread flour, one teaspoon of salt, and ½ teaspoon of baking soda until evenly combined.
-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ring gently until just combined.
- Fold in 1 cup of chocolate chunks and ½ cup of chopped pecans into the dough, ensuring they are evenly distributed.
-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ate the dough for at least one hour.
- About 15 minutes before baking, pre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Once chilled, remove the dough from the refrigerator and roll chilled dough into balls, about 2 tablespoons each. Place them on a lined baking sheet.
-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ake for around 10 minutes, watching for golden edges.
-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ack.
